Psalm 70

Lamentation / Imprecatory

            I Must Magnify God in My Distress

            4 Let all who seek You rejoice and be glad in You;

            And let those who love Your salvation say continually,

            “Let God be magnified.”

·         Sometimes God delays his answers that he may raise our estimate of his mercies and increase our longings after them.

·         If we are poor and needy, sad and afflicted, so have others been before us; and if our trials make us meek and lowly, we cannot have too many of them, as long as we may come and tell God the worst of our case.

·         “Poverty and necessity are very good pleas in prayer to a God of infinite mercy.” (Henry)
